Turkey shoots down 'out-of-control' drone after Black Sea approach

The Turkish Defense Ministry said F-16s shot down an "out of control" unmanned aerial vehicle that approached Turkish airspace from the Black Sea after being monitored under standard procedures. The ministry said the drone was engaged and destroyed in a secure area, with no reported damage.
